Frequently Asked Questions

How much does an EV charger installation cost in Connah's Quay?
Domestic home chargers typically range £800–£1,500 fitted, depending on your existing electrics and chosen unit. Commercial installations vary widely based on power requirements and site conditions. Get several quotes from qualified installers.
How long does an EV charger installation take?
A standard home installation usually takes 4–8 hours once your electrician assesses your consumer unit. Commercial sites with new circuits or supply upgrades may need 1–3 days. Your installer will confirm a timeline after the survey.
Is my EV charger installer EICR and Building Regulation compliant?
Reputable installers should be certified by a body like NICEIC or NAPIT, and their work must comply with Building Regulations Part P. Always ask for their current certification and Building Control notification before work starts.
Can I claim a grant for an EV charger in Wales?
Wales offers the Smart Charging Grant for some eligible installations. Check the Welsh Government's current scheme rules, as eligibility and funding change regularly. Your installer may help with the application process.
